192240
Epoch

Epoch Number
192240
Finalized
Yes
Age
1031 days 8 hrs ago (Apr-04-2023 09:36:23 PM +UTC)
Attestations
3541

Participation Rate
97.43%
Voted Ether
17,524,413 ETH
Eligible Ether
17,986,728 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
563548
Active Count
563516
Pending Count
32